Fake Income Suggestions to Prevent Fakes at Home and When Travelling

Bogus money continues to be an increasing problem in the United States. Businesses and individuals are much more likely than actually to reduce money due to inadvertent possession of counterfeit bills. Part of defending your self against getting a prey of bogus money is knowledge why is a legitimate bill.

Counterfeiters are at this time applying high-tech equipment such as for instance high-resolution shade printers to create bogus money. They are even lightening lower denomination costs and re-printing higher denominations on the bleached.

report to use and work through some lower-end detectors. In 2006, the Key Company noted that 54% of gripped phony money was making on digital models wherever this was only 1% of the cases 10 years earlier.

The Bureau of Engraving and Printing has implemented many security characteristics into expenses now being generates such as for example watermarks, color-shifting emblems, micro printing and magnetic inks.

There are many things to check on for when verifying the credibility of a bill. These are magnetic detection, magnifying recognition, watermark detection, ultraviolet detection,

gentle reflection and ink detection.Authentic costs in the United Claims, and a few foreign currencies, are printed using special magnetic ink. This ink is unique only to reliable bills. Detectors can be found to organizations and individuals that can handle sensing this ink. These detectors are extremely effective.

Magnifying can be an older and simpler solution to fight phony bills. That usually requires some form of magnification system to analyze tiny details present in reliable bills.

This technique of verifying fake costs has become more difficult to utilize as a result of high-resolution models abilities to reproduce large aspect images.Watermark on average requires a backlight that illuminates a face and other image within the bill.

This is a simple method to examine expenses and involves small investment. Because of the usage of bleached expenses being re-printed with higher denominations, watermarks can still be present in bogus bills.

Ultraviolet involves a black light. This light may illuminate a yellowish-greenCounterfeit money for sale stripe found in most U.S. currencies. This UV stripe cannot be produced, but might be contained in bleached bills that have been re-printed.

One of the very most frequent detectors may be the pen. These pencils use an iodine answer that reacts with starch within most paper. This generates a black mark. Because U.S.

currency does not include that starch, no tag will appear when the ink is applied. That is an effective counterfeit detection method, but will still perhaps not assist bleached expenses which were re-printed.
